15 Commits (955b3befa93abc925d0e961935d6417f9933c4dc)

Author SHA1 Message Date
lizzie 9d2681ecc9
[cmake] enable clang-cl and WoA builds (#348) 7 months ago
crueter 03b4f57364
[cmake] fix nx_tzdb msvc link error (tmp) (#356) 7 months ago
lizzie 529f78b95f
[audio] fix ringbuffer datarace (#205) 7 months ago
wheremyfoodat 8a5329b19a common/ring_buffer: Include <limits> header 2 years ago
FearlessTobi f14b3364ad ring_buffer: Use feature macro 2 years ago
Morph accc43e31f ring_buffer: Fix const usage on std::span 3 years ago
Kelebek1 c7430e51e3 Remove memory allocations in some hot paths 3 years ago
Morph 2b87305d31 general: Convert source file copyright comments over to SPDX 4 years ago
ameerj e70b4f3fc5 common: Reduce unused includes 4 years ago
MerryMage 46ea7034cc ring_buffer: Remove granularity template argument 5 years ago
Lioncash 2ef7815422 common: Make use of [[nodiscard]] where applicable 6 years ago
Lioncash 939161b4dc ring_buffer: Use std::atomic_size_t in a static assert 8 years ago
Lioncash b834638dc0 ring_buffer: Use std::hardware_destructive_interference_size to determine alignment size for avoiding false sharing 8 years ago
fearlessTobi 1190ea6ddb Port #4182 from Citra: "Prefix all size_t with std::" 8 years ago
MerryMage 62e2e0a8fb common: Implement a ring buffer 8 years ago